    Hi i just recently bought the Insprion N5110 and i have been getting the problem where the sound keeps breaking when im listening to music or videos. The dell support team installed new drivers and what not for me but it still hasn't helped. Its not just on the speakers but the problem happens while using headphones too. I was also checking the task manager and when the problem happens the cpu usage jumps from 8% to around 50% Can anyone please help?

    Specs:
    i7 intel core
    nvidia geforce GT 525M
    8GB ram
